The Senior Contracts Administrator (SCA) has overall responsibility for their assigned contracts within Valiant. Working in strong collaborative partnership with the Operational teams and other critical business support functions, notably finance and legal, the SCA is responsible for ensuring Valiant's business, including revenue streams are protected with appropriate contractual documentation (whether contracts, subcontracts, PCA's or otherwise) and ensuring impeccable compliance at all times with all relevant federal references / programs related to government contracting globally or otherwise (e.

g. FAR, CFR, DFARS, SAM.gov, CPAR, etc.). The SCA is expected to drive best practices and innovation into all aspects of the contracting process at Valiant.

Responsibilities :

  • Leads and manages the Contracts function of assigned portfolio at Valiant ensuring appropriate contractual documentation is in place at all times and that Projects maintain full compliance with all relevant contracting laws, regulations, and best practice guidelines at all times.
  • Negotiate contract awards and modifications for all contract cost types including cost plus, cost reimbursement, firm-fixed price, fixed price / level-of-effort, and time and materials with Government contracting agency or Prime Contractor.
  • Work closely with Program Operations to ensure contractual compliance and coordinate with Government contracting agency to obtain clarifications or negotiate changes.
  • Coordinate with Program Operations and Finance to resolve any programmatic or financial items that may arise.
  • Lead responsibility to draft contractual and other technical correspondence for government counterparts.
  • Coordinates with corporate legal to review and negotiate Teaming Agreements, Non-Disclosure Agreements, and other legal documents as required.
  • Review RFP / RFI Documents and work with various key stakeholders within Valiant to respond to RFP requirements. Provide proposal support to program team by taking an active role in negotiation of favorable terms and conditions.
  • Responsible for the proposal submittal, negotiation and execution of proposals and resulting contracts.
